Ronaldo to appear in Turkish TV show alongside Jolie

Goal.com

The Real Madrid forward Cristiano Ronaldo will star in a Turkish television series called Hayat Koprusu, alongside Hollywood star Angelina Jolie, it has been revealed.

The Portugal captain, who frequently visits the country, will appear in the series to be shown in Turkey, the Middle East and Latin America.

Filming will take place in the south-east of the country near the Syrian border, and will centre around a Syrian family fleeing the civil war as refugees.

“We will begin filming in the first week of April, the series is about the plight of a refugee family and what they go through," director Eyup Dirlik told Turkish Football.

"There will be appearances from actors and actresses from all over the world including Cristiano Ronaldo, Angelina Jolie and Nancy Ajram.”

Ronaldo also has business interests in Turkey and previously joined Turkish Football Federation president Yildirim Demiroren for the opening of his shopping mall in Istanbul in 2011.
